Ngāti Rongomaiwahine derives its name from the ancestor Rongomaiwahine, who is a significant figure in the tribe's history and genealogy. The name reflects the iwi's connection to their ancestral heritage and land, emphasizing the importance of their lineage and cultural identity. The term "Ngāti" indicates a group or people associated with an ancestor, highlighting the community's collective identity rooted in Rongomaiwahine's legacy.

No, each marae can have its own unique set of kawa, which are the protocols and customs that govern behavior and ceremonies on the marae. These kawa are often influenced by the iwi (tribe) and hapu (sub-tribe) associated with the marae, as well as its historical and cultural traditions.
